We can help you with anything from unsteady floorboards to a leaky roof to a once-perfect treehouse tilting at a startling degree!<\/p>\n\n              <\/div>\n           <\/div>\n                            \n<style>\n#text-box-1599870137 {\n  width: 83%;\n}\n#text-box-1599870137 .text-box-content {\n  font-size: 100%;\n}\n<\/style>\n    <\/div>\n \n\n        <\/div>\n      <\/div>\n\n            \n<style>\n#banner-569420875 {\n  padding-top: 692px;\n}\n#banner-569420875 .overlay {\n  background-color: rgba(0,0,0,.5);\n}\n#banner-569420875 .banner-bg img {\n  object-position: 24% 48%;\n}\n@media (min-width:550px) {\n  #banner-569420875 {\n    padding-top: 800px;\n  }\n}\n<\/style>\n  <\/div>\n\n\n\n\t<section class=\"section\" id=\"section_644849507\">\n\t\t<div class=\"section-bg fill\" >\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\n\t\t\t\n\n\t\t<\/div>\n\n\t\t\n\n\t\t<div class=\"section-content relative\">\n\t\t\t\n\n<div class=\"row row-collapse align-middle\" style=\"max-width:1300px\" id=\"row-1862459958\">\n\n\n\t<div id=\"col-1418657395\" class=\"col small-12 large-12\"  >\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"col-inner\" style=\"background-color:rgb(246, 246, 246);\" >\n\t\t\t\n\t\t\t\n\n<div class=\"row row-collapse align-middle\" style=\"max-width:1300px\" id=\"row-930156076\">\n\n\n\t<div id=\"col-503562669\" class=\"col medium-12 small-12 large-6\"  >\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"col-inner\"  >\n\t\t\t\n\t\t\t\n\n\n  <div class=\"banner has-hover\" id=\"banner-1030095745\">\n          <div class=\"banner-inner fill\">\n        <div class=\"banner-bg fill\" >\n            <img decoding=\"async\" width=\"1020\" height=\"765\" src=\"https:\/\/treelofts.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/02\/Tree-House-59.jpg\" class=\"bg attachment-large size-large\" alt=\"\" title=\"\">                                    \n                    <\/div>\n\t\t\n        <div class=\"banner-layers container\">\n            <div class=\"fill banner-link\"><\/div>            \n\n   <div id=\"text-box-1372770830\" class=\"text-box banner-layer x50 md-x50 lg-x50 y50 md-y50 lg-y50 res-text\">\n                                <div class=\"text-box-content text dark\">\n              \n              <div class=\"text-inner text-center\">\n                  \n\n\n              <\/div>\n           <\/div>\n                            \n<style>\n#text-box-1372770830 {\n  width: 60%;\n}\n#text-box-1372770830 .text-box-content {\n  font-size: 100%;\n}\n@media (min-width:550px) {\n  #text-box-1372770830 {\n    width: 60%;\n  }\n}\n<\/style>\n    <\/div>\n \n\n        <\/div>\n      <\/div>\n\n            \n<style>\n#banner-1030095745 {\n  padding-top: 300px;\n  background-color: rgb(255,255,255);\n}\n#banner-1030095745 .banner-bg img {\n  object-position: 9% 92%;\n}\n@media (min-width:550px) {\n  #banner-1030095745 {\n    padding-top: 400px;\n  }\n}\n@media (min-width:850px) {\n  #banner-1030095745 {\n    padding-top: 614px;\n  }\n}\n<\/style>\n  <\/div>\n\n\n\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\n\t\n\n\t<div id=\"col-358977347\" class=\"col medium-12 small-12 large-6\"  >\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"col-inner\" style=\"background-color:rgb(246, 246, 246);\" >\n\t\t\t\n\t\t\t\n\n\t<div id=\"text-705932898\" class=\"text\">\n\t\t\n\n<h2 data-start=\"831\" data-end=\"872\"><strong data-start=\"835\" data-end=\"870\">Why Do Treehouses Need Repairs?<\/strong><\/h2>\n\t\t\n<style>\n#text-705932898 {\n  font-size: 1.5rem;\n}\n<\/style>\n\t<\/div>\n\t\n<p>Unlike a conventional backyard construction, a treehouse is connected to a live, moving tree rather being built on ground. Treehouses thus go through changing seasons, weather, and natural tree growth under their support. These elements can eventually cause some parts to crack, loosen, or just wear down.<\/p>\n<p>The good news is that a few basic fixes can usually solve most problems with a treehouse. Routine maintenance will keep your treehouse robust for years to come whether it&#8217;s tightening fasteners, replacing decaying boards, or sealing leaks.<\/p>\n<a href=\"https:\/\/treelofts.com\/contact-us\/\" class=\"button white is-outline\"  style=\"border-radius:10px;padding:10px 25px 10px 25px;\">\n\t\t<span>Explore our treehouse designs today<\/span>\n\t<\/a>\n\n\n\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\n<style>\n#col-358977347 > .col-inner {\n  padding: 40px 30px 30px 30px;\n}\n@media (min-width:550px) {\n  #col-358977347 > .col-inner {\n    padding: 50px 75px 50px 75px;\n  }\n}\n@media (min-width:850px) {\n  #col-358977347 > .col-inner {\n    padding: 50px 75px 50px 75px;\n  }\n}\n<\/style>\n\t<\/div>\n\n\t\n\n<\/div>\n\n\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\n\t\n\n<\/div>\n\t<div id=\"gap-1750184587\" class=\"gap-element clearfix\" style=\"display:block; height:auto;\">\n\t\t\n<style>\n#gap-1750184587 {\n  padding-top: 60px;\n}\n<\/style>\n\t<\/div>\n\t\n\n<div class=\"row\"  id=\"row-1276282220\">\n\n\n\t<div id=\"col-2117195203\" class=\"col small-12 large-12\"  >\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"col-inner\"  >\n\t\t\t\n\t\t\t\n\n\t<div id=\"text-1323042527\" class=\"text\">\n\t\t\n\n<h2 data-start=\"1452\" data-end=\"1507\"><strong data-start=\"1456\" data-end=\"1505\">Common Treehouse Problems and How to Fix Them<\/strong><\/h2>\n\t\t\n<style>\n#text-1323042527 {\n  font-size: 1.5rem;\n}\n<\/style>\n\t<\/div>\n\t\n<h3 data-start=\"55\" data-end=\"96\"><strong data-start=\"59\" data-end=\"94\">Wobbly or Unstable Construction<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p data-start=\"97\" data-end=\"286\">It&#8217;s time to investigate the attachment points and support system if your treehouse starts to swing more than it should. Though some movement is natural, too much movement could indicate:<\/p>\n<ul data-start=\"288\" data-end=\"646\">\n<li data-start=\"288\" data-end=\"362\">To restore stability, tighten or replace worn-out bolts and fasteners.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"363\" data-end=\"512\"><strong data-start=\"365\" data-end=\"393\">Tree growth interference<\/strong>: Should the tree have grown around a support beam, you could have to modify the construction or use floating braces.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"513\" data-end=\"646\"><strong data-start=\"515\" data-end=\"541\">Foundation instability<\/strong>: Make sure ground supports or stilts used in your treehouse are correctly attached and have not moved.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3 data-start=\"747\" data-end=\"781\"><strong data-start=\"751\" data-end=\"779\">Rotten or Loose Flooring<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p data-start=\"782\" data-end=\"957\">Tree movement, changing weather, and foot activity all wear your treehouse floor extensively. This can cause loose, fractured, or even rotting boards with time. Fixed it by:<\/p>\n<ul data-start=\"959\" data-end=\"1158\">\n<li data-start=\"959\" data-end=\"1016\">Should floorboards be loose, tighten or replace them.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"1017\" data-end=\"1082\">Replace rotting wood with lumber that will withstand weather.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"1083\" data-end=\"1158\">Seal the wood from further moisture damage using a weatherproof sealer.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3 data-start=\"1264\" data-end=\"1300\"><strong data-start=\"1268\" data-end=\"1298\">Leaky Roof or Water Damage<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p data-start=\"1301\" data-end=\"1425\">A minor leak in a treehouse can soon cause major issues. Should you see drips or water damage within, respond immediately:<\/p>\n<ul data-start=\"1427\" data-end=\"1660\">\n<li data-start=\"1427\" data-end=\"1498\">Look for and replace broken or missing roofing materials as needed.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"1499\" data-end=\"1577\">To strengthen the roof and stop leaks going forward, seal it waterproofly.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"1578\" data-end=\"1660\">Change the roof&#8217;s angle to enhance drainage or install tiny drainage channels.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3 data-start=\"1755\" data-end=\"1789\"><strong data-start=\"1759\" data-end=\"1787\">Rusty or Loose Fasteners<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p data-start=\"1790\" data-end=\"1962\">The backbone of your treehouse, fasteners hold everything firmly in place. Tree movement and environmental exposure over time causes screws and nuts to corrode or loosen.<\/p>\n<ul data-start=\"1964\" data-end=\"2275\">\n<li data-start=\"1964\" data-end=\"2046\">Galvanized fasteners or stainless steel will replace corroded bolts or screws.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"2047\" data-end=\"2126\">Check attachment points often to guarantee nothing has changed or weakened.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"2127\" data-end=\"2275\">For increased strength and flexibility, think about switching to fasteners tailored for treehouses, including Treehouse Attachment Bolts (TABS).<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3 data-start=\"2349\" data-end=\"2385\"><strong data-start=\"2353\" data-end=\"2383\">Tree Development Influence<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p data-start=\"2386\" data-end=\"2572\">Even with a treehouse attached to them, trees never stop growing! Branches could rebel against your system over time; trunks might grow; previous attachment points might get too tight.<\/p>\n<ul data-start=\"2574\" data-end=\"2815\">\n<li data-start=\"2574\" data-end=\"2635\">If a tree has grown around attachment sites, change them.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"2636\" data-end=\"2701\">To stop structural damage, gently prune interfering branches.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"2702\" data-end=\"2815\">Use flexible fasteners\u2014sliding supports\u2014to let the tree develop naturally without endangering your treehouse.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\t<div id=\"gap-1354049553\" class=\"gap-element clearfix\" style=\"display:block; height:auto;\">\n\t\t\n<style>\n#gap-1354049553 {\n  padding-top: 30px;\n}\n<\/style>\n\t<\/div>\n\t\n\n\t<div id=\"text-3252369365\" class=\"text\">\n\t\t\n\n<h2 data-start=\"4444\" data-end=\"4492\"><strong data-start=\"4448\" data-end=\"4490\">Step-by-Step Guide to Treehouse Repair<\/strong><\/h2>\n\t\t\n<style>\n#text-3252369365 {\n  font-size: 1.5rem;\n}\n<\/style>\n\t<\/div>\n\t\n<ol data-start=\"4494\" data-end=\"5086\">\n<li data-start=\"4494\" data-end=\"4597\"><strong data-start=\"4497\" data-end=\"4522\">Inspect the structure<\/strong> \u2013 Look for weak spots, loose boards, signs of rot, or damaged fasteners.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"4598\" data-end=\"4696\"><strong data-start=\"4601\" data-end=\"4623\">Prioritize repairs<\/strong> \u2013 Fix urgent issues first, like structural instability or major leaks.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"4697\" data-end=\"4851\"><strong data-start=\"4700\" data-end=\"4740\">Gather the right tools and materials<\/strong> \u2013 Use <strong data-start=\"4747\" data-end=\"4825\">weather-resistant wood, corrosion-proof fasteners, and waterproof sealants<\/strong> for long-lasting fixes.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"4852\" data-end=\"4970\"><strong data-start=\"4855\" data-end=\"4881\">Make repairs in phases<\/strong> \u2013 Start with <strong data-start=\"4895\" data-end=\"4920\">foundational supports<\/strong>, then move on to flooring, walls, and the roof.<\/li>\n<li data-start=\"4971\" data-end=\"5086\"><strong data-start=\"4974\" data-end=\"5001\">Do a final safety check<\/strong> \u2013 Before climbing inside, shake test the structure to ensure everything is stable.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\t<div id=\"gap-2083822461\" class=\"gap-element clearfix\" style=\"display:block; height:auto;\">\n\t\t\n<style>\n#gap-2083822461 {\n  padding-top: 30px;\n}\n<\/style>\n\t<\/div>\n\t\n\n<p>Your treehouse is a unique location bursting with memories and adventure, not only a construction project.
